## Break-Glass: PixHoard Image Cache

New folks: if the PixHoard image cache leaks memory and OOMs the Renner nodes, don't wait for approvals. Restart via the break-glass account, file an incident, and notify the cache owner. Access is audited. The break-glass account unlocks with the recovery passphrase below.

recovery phrase for kagaf-yajof: fraax-quenwyn-lamion

## Break-Glass: Websocket Compression on Relay-9

Relay-9 enables permessage-deflate by default. Tradeoff: ~30% bandwidth savings versus higher CPU and memory-fragmentation risk under burst load. If CPU saturates during an incident, disable compression via the break-glass toggle — do not restart the gateway. The toggle lives in the Ashby ops panel and requires elevated access. New members: the panel unlocks with the recovery passphrase noted below.

unlock words, bawef-kahap: sorax-sorir-quenys-aldok

# Flaglight Rollouts — Approvals

Quick version for on-call: any rollout touching more than 5% of traffic needs an approval in Flaglight before the ramp continues. Kill switches don't need approval — just flip them and note it in the incident channel. Scheduled ramps pause automatically if error budget burns hot. If you're stuck at 2 a.m. with a pending approval, there's one person authorized to override, and that's the approver below.

account owner for tagep-bafof: Norael Gilax Juleth